Abstract: The food carrier has a central vertical support panel with a handle and a pair of trays or receptacles attached to the central support panel, and an optional auxiliary tray with a slotted bottom can be fitted onto the central support panel. A folded side-wall structure can be unfolded to start the formation of the trays, and a folded bottom panel or two-panel structure unfolds and fits snugly into the side-wall structure to stabilize the side-wall and hold the carrier erect while it is resting on a flat surface, thus to make unfolding and loading the carrier quicker and easier. Beverage cup-holding holes or flat solid bottoms with pop-up side barriers can be used to support beverage or other containers in the trays or receptacles. The carriers can be made from a single sheet and advertising printed entirely on one side to facilitate efficient fabrication at a moderate cost.

Abstract: A method of assembling a dock is provided. The method includes positioning a first dock module adjacent a second dock module wherein each dock module includes a top surface, a bottom surface, and a plurality of sidewalls extending therebetween. Each top surface includes at least one channel extending between opposed sidewalls, each bottom surface includes at least one pocket therein, and each sidewall includes at least one coupling slot extending from the top surface. A first coupling slot of the first dock module is substantially aligned with a first coupling slot of the second dock module. The method also includes inserting a first coupler into the first coupling slot of the first dock module and into the first coupling slot of the second dock module such that the dock modules are secured to one another.

Abstract: A display rack comprising a horizontally movable trolley mounted on a track and a rotatable shelf mounted to the movable trolley. The track is mounted between a plurality of upright posts in such a manner that the trolley is horizontally movable between the posts. The track may be oriented so that the trolley moves either from side to side or between the back and front of the display. The shelf is mounted is secured to the trolley so that it is rotatable about a vertical axis that is disposed substantially at right angles to the direction of travel of the trolley. The shelf may be positioned either above or below the trolley and, depending upon the shelf's position, the product is displayed on the upper or lower surface of the shelf. The display shelf may therefore be moved horizontally relative to the upright posts and/or rotated to allow for easier access to the products displayed thereon.
Abstract: The invention is a hollow tube electrode inserter for inserting an electrode such as a Memberg electrode in living tissue. The inserter has a longitudinal slot that accepts the electrode into the hollow center of the tube inserter. The slot is offset at least once forming one or more retainer tabs that assure retention of the electrode in the inserter during insertion of the electrode in living tissue.

Abstract: An improved door and drawer assembly for use with a seat on a passenger vehicle. The door and drawer assembly are installed in the passenger vehicle independent of the seat and thus not physically connected to the seat frame. Any load that is applied to the seat frame during movement of the vehicle or caused by passenger movement or support is not imposed on the door and drawer assembly. Accordingly, the operation of the door and drawer assembly is not adversely affected by the loads imposed on the seat frame. Alternatively, the drawer assembly can be excluded so that the door assembly can provide access to an area under the seat in which emergency equipment, such as a life raft bag assembly and life vests, can be stored.

Abstract: A liquid phase process is disclosed for producing halogenated alkane adducts of the formula CAR1R2CBR3R4 (where A, B, R1, R2, R3, and R4 are as defined in the specification) which involves contacting a corresponding halogenated alkane, AB, with a corresponding olefin, CR1R2?CR3R4 in a dinitrile or cyclic carbonate ester solvent which divides the reaction mixture into two liquid phases and in the presence of a catalyst system containing (i) at least one catalyst selected from monovalent and divalent copper; and optionally (ii) a promoter selected from aromatic or aliphatic heterocyclic compounds which contain at least one carbon-nitrogen double bond in the heterocyclic ring. When hydrochlorofluorocarbons are formed, the chlorine content may be reduced by reacting the hydrochlorofluorocarbons with HF. New compounds disclosed include CF3CF2CCl2CH2CCl3, CF3CCl2CH2CH2Cl and CF3CCl2CH2CHClF. These compounds are useful as intermediates for producing hydrofluorocarbons.

Abstract: A functional group-selective hydrogenation catalyst is provided, which is capable of selectively hydrogenating an aliphatic carbon-carbon double bond, aliphatic carbon-carbon triple bond, aromatic formyl group or aromatic nitro group contained in an organic compound. The catalyst includes a carrier, and palladium and an organic sulfur compound supported jointly thereon.
